1.2. Tableau’s User Interface and Accessibility
Tableau’s user interface is designed to be intuitive and accessible. The drag-and-drop functionality allows users to easily create visualizations by dragging data fields onto the canvas. The software also provides a wide range of built-in chart types, making it easy to represent data in various formats. According to a usability study conducted by Nielsen Norman Group in 2022, Tableau’s interface was rated highly for ease of use compared to other BI tools. The interface is divided into several key areas:
- Data Pane: Displays the data sources and fields available for analysis.
- Canvas: The main area where visualizations are created.
- Marks Card: Controls the visual properties of the data points in the visualization.
- Filters Shelf: Allows users to filter the data displayed in the visualization.
- Rows and Columns Shelves: Determine the layout of the visualization.

5.1. Working with Sample Datasets
Tableau provides several sample datasets that you can use to practice your skills. These datasets include:
- Superstore: A fictional dataset containing sales data for a retail company.
- World Indicators: A dataset containing demographic and economic data for countries around the world.
- Sample – EU Superstore: A European version of the Superstore dataset.
These datasets are a great way to experiment with different chart types, filters, and calculations without having to worry about finding and cleaning your own data.

5.3. Participating in Tableau Challenges
Participating in Tableau challenges is a great way to test your skills, learn from others, and get feedback on your work. Some popular Tableau challenges include:
- Makeover Monday: A weekly challenge to redesign a data visualization.
- Workout Wednesday: A weekly challenge to recreate a specific Tableau visualization.
- Iron Viz: A data visualization competition held at Tableau Conference.

6.3. Choosing the Right Chart Type
Choosing the right chart type is essential for effectively communicating your data insights. Here are some guidelines to help you select the appropriate chart type for your data:
Chart Type | Use Case |
---|---|
Bar Chart | Comparing values across categories. |
Line Chart | Showing trends over time. |
Pie Chart | Showing the proportion of different categories in a whole. |
Scatter Plot | Showing the relationship between two variables. |
Map | Showing geographical data. |
Histogram | Displaying the distribution of a single variable. |
Box Plot | Displaying the distribution of a dataset, including quartiles, median, and outliers. |
Bullet Graph | Comparing a measure to a target. |

8. Tableau Certifications: Validating Your Skills
Tableau offers several certifications to validate your skills and demonstrate your expertise to potential employers. These certifications include:
- Tableau Desktop Specialist: Entry-level certification for users who have a basic understanding of Tableau Desktop.
- Tableau Desktop Certified Associate: Mid-level certification for users who have a solid understanding of Tableau Desktop and can create a variety of visualizations and dashboards.
- Tableau Desktop Certified Professional: Advanced-level certification for users who have a deep understanding of Tableau Desktop and can perform complex data analysis and data storytelling.
- Tableau Server Certified Associate: Certification for users who have experience managing and administering Tableau Server deployments.
